Add a Sphinx extension (docs/pysim_fs_sphinx.py) that hooks into the builder-inited event and generates docs/filesystem.rst before Sphinx reads any source files. The generated page contains a hierarchical listing of all implemented EFs and DFs, organised by application/specification (UICC/TS 102 221, ADF.USIM/TS 31.102, ADF.ISIM/TS 31.103, SIM/TS 51.011). For each file, the class docstring and any _test_de_encode / _test_decode vectors are included as an encoding/decoding example table. docs/filesystem.rst is fully generated at build time and is therefore added to .gitignore. Add tests/unittests/test_fs_coverage.py that walks all pySim.* modules and verifies that every CardProfile, CardApplication, and standalone CardDF subclass with EF/DF children is either listed in the SECTIONS (and will appear in the docs) or explicitly EXCLUDED.
